Warning Signs You Need Submersible Pump Water Extraction

Ignoring water damage can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Be aware of these warning signs and act quickly to prevent further dam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can show hidden water damage. If you notice musty smells in your home, it’s essential to investigate further.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to mold growth and health issues.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a sign of underlying water damage. If you notice water marks or discoloration on your ceiling or walls,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ly. We’re here to help you identify and fix the problem.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age. If you notice changes in your flooring, it’s essential to investigate further. We’ll help you restore your flooring to its original condition.

Submersible Pump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ak (less than 100 sq. Ft.) Yes No DIY can handle small leaks with ease.
Standing water (over 2 inches deep) No Yes Submersible pumps are needed to extract water efficiently.
Water damage in a large area (over 1,000 sq. Ft.) No Yes DIY can’t handle large-scale water damage effectively.
Hidden water damage (behind walls or under flooring) No Yes Professionals have the equipment to detect and fix hidden damage.
Water damage with mold growth No Yes Professionals have the expertise to handle mold remediation safely.
Water damage in a commercial property No Yes Commercial properties need specialized equipment and expertise.

Submersible Pump Water Extraction Cost in Richardson, TX

The cost of submersible pump water extraction var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Richardson, TX.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the situation.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and free estimates are available.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Submersible pump deployment $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area and water depth
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area and type of drying equipment needed
Final inspection and cleaning $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area and level of cleaning required
Submersible pump rental (per day) $100 – $300 Duration of rental and type of pump needed
Dehumidifier rental (per day) $50 – $150 Duration of rental and type of dehumidifier needed
More labor costs (per hour) $50 – $100 Complexity of the job and number of technicians required
